5 Charles Ct, Somers is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 2010. The property has a land size of 1418m2 and floor size of 190m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in April 2021.

The size of Somers is approximately 14 square kilometres. It has 18 parks covering nearly 10.5% of total area. The population of Somers in 2011 was 1,427 people. By 2016 the population was 1,652 showing a population growth of 15.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Somers is 60-69 years. Households in Somers are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Somers work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 84% of the homes in Somers were owner-occupied compared with 80.3% in 2016.
